I do have a question for any one who has used Saw Palmetto. I have been taking a relativly small amount of saw palmetto for about 1.5 months now. I am taking 480mg a day, like I said a small amount. The issue I am having with it is this; even though I am taking a low dose, I am experiencing effects that people on BO or PM describe. I have noticed with in the last week a pain in my groin, more specifically, my testicles. The pain starts with in 1 to 2 hours of taking Saw Palmetto and feels like there is a war raging down under. I do not recall any one describing side effects like this while using these less potent herbs. I realize I should stop and see a doctor, but for those with out insurance that is an expensive trip. I am also taking Fenugreek, Red Clover, Fennel and Wild Mexican Yam Root. I have narrowed it down to the Saw Palmetto butcause I did not take it for 2 days while I was still using the other herbs and I had no aches or pains. Other wise the herbs seem to be doing something. I have fuller and more firm breasts after 1.5 months. Also my hair is less frizzy and heavier. HORRAY! Lastly, I am not allergic to anything and I get tipsy after even one beer, this could be a clue to how sensitive my body might be to foreign substances. ~ Danyelle
